Dementia residential care
Heathside supports older people living with mild or moderate dementia in a familiar residential setting, subject to a careful assessment.
Individual support
Heathside provides residential care for people living with mild or moderate dementia where their needs can be safely met without continuous nursing care.
We focus on familiar faces, calm routines, personal preferences and close communication with families.

Dementia affects people differently. We assess the person’s current needs, mobility, communication, medication, behaviour, risks and daily routines before confirming whether Heathside is suitable.
Support is considered individually. We do not present one diagnosis as meaning the same level of need for everyone.
Families can help us understand life history, preferences, routines and what helps the person feel secure.
Heathside does not have registered nurses on site. People needing continuous clinical nursing support will usually require a nursing home.
A smaller setting can make familiar faces and direct communication easier to maintain.
